wasabee-project / Wasabee-IITC

ENL DrawTools and Op Management
Apache License 2.0
30 stars 21 forks source link

Separate model and ui code #274

Closed le-jeu closed 3 years ago

le-jeu commented 3 years ago

Most of code move from ./ to ./model Some parts go to ./ui Parts of map drawing go also to ./ui

We may feel also logical to move other ui function but, the main part is about ThingUI.* everywhere

le-jeu commented 3 years ago

I removed WasabeeAnchor since it has no special meaning with respect to the data model. Anchors are only the list of linked portal's IDs They only have a special meaning for the rendering (thus ./ui/anchor.js)